Function
The soft approach and retraction function (SAR) is used to achieve a tangential approach to
the start point of a contour, regardless of the position of the start point.
The function is mainly used in conjunction with the tool radius offset, but is not mandatory.
The approach and retraction motion consists of a maximum of 4 sub-movements:
